Xi Jinping Praises Delivery Workers’ Vital Role in Urban Life

Chinese President Xi Jinping, also General Secretary of the Communist Party of China Central Committee, recognized delivery workers as indispensable contributors to urban functionality during his Beijing inspection tour this week. The leader interacted with three couriers at a community senior canteen on Tuesday, emphasizing their critical role in maintaining modern city life.

"Your efforts sustain countless households," Xi stated during the exchange. "A city cannot thrive without dedicated workers like you. I hope you continue striving for personal and professional fulfillment."

The visit highlighted Beijing's growing reliance on new employment sectors, with over 20 million delivery personnel currently active across the Chinese mainland. Xi urged local governments to enhance support systems for these workers, including improved access to rest facilities, vocational training, and social welfare programs.

This engagement follows recent policy initiatives to strengthen labor protections in flexible employment sectors, particularly for food delivery and logistics personnel facing extreme weather conditions and tight schedules.
